Sussex Chamber is pleased to have launched the new Sussex Local Skills Improvement Plan (LSIP) website – Future Skills Sussex.

Bridging the skills gap – A new dynamic for business, education and skills. Linking local action with national strategy. 

LSIPs have spearheaded one of the biggest shake ups around skills and business needs in recent times. Diverse businesses and employers across Sussex, many of whom had never engaged in conversation with training providers before, have spoken loudly and clearly to create a Sussex wide action plan with clear priorities needed for change.

Boosting Skills: Journey through education and work:

To grow our economy we need more skilled, engaged and motivated people to contribute to the workforce in every part of the UK. In recent years, however, we have had record levels of job vacancies. Employers have experienced a shortage of job candidates and a mismatch of skills on offer. It’s had a damaging impact on firms’ ability to fulfil order books, take on new work and operate profitably.
